Connection to Veeam Backup & Replication Servers
The account used for connecting Veeam Backup & Replication or Veeam Backup Enterprise Manager servers must:
- Be a member of the Performance Monitor Users and Event Log Readers security groups.
- Have permissions to remotely access WMI.
This includes remote access, activation and launching the DCOM application of WMI, and remote access to the root WMI namespace and sub-namespaces. For details on granting these permissions, see Configuring Permissions to Remotely Access WMI.
These permissions must be granted to the account on machines that run:
- Veeam Backup & Replication
- Veeam Backup Enterprise Manager
- Backup proxy, backup repository (Windows-based), WAN Accelerator, tape server and cloud gateway components (required to collect performance data from these servers)
